تلمس قدرات معالجة الصورة الخاصة بك مع Aspose.تصور ل .NET باستخدام Aspose.تصور سلسلة الفلتر عن طريق سلسلة الفلترين متعددة كجزء من سلسلة الفلتر الصورة .NET لخلق تأثيرات جذابة بصريًا.هذا الدليل سوف يمرك من خلال تطبيق سلسلة من الفلترين، مثل تحويل الجريزكالي باستخدام Aspose.تصور الفلتر الجريزكالي، وتخفيف، وتشديد، لأي صورة.سوف نقدم خطوات مفصلة، أمثلة رمزية، ونصائح لمساعدتك على حل المشاكل الشائعة مثل المواد أو أجهزة الأداء.
مثال كامل
الخطوة الأولى: تحميل الصور
ابدأ بتحميل الصورة التي تريد تطبيق الفلاتر باستخدام Aspose.Imaging. Image فئة وتحديد المسار إلى ملف الصورة الخاص بك.
الخطوة 2: تطبيق Grayscale Filter
ثم، تحويل الصورة المحمولة إلى سلمية.هذه الخطوة تشمل إنشاء مثال جديد من GrayscaleFilter فكرة و تطبيقه على الصورة.
using Aspose.Imaging;
// Step 1: Load the image
using (Image image = Image.Load("input.jpg"))
{
// The image is now loaded and ready for processing
}
الخطوة الثالثة: إضافة تأثير Blur
بعد تحويل الصورة إلى مقياس رمادي، يمكنك إضافة تأثير الزر لتخفيف الصورة. GaussianBlurFilter فئة لهذا الغرض، وتكوين المعلمات حسب الحاجة.
// Step 2: Apply Grayscale Filter
var grayscaleFilter = new GrayscaleFilter();
grayscaleFilter.Apply(image);
الخطوة 4: احصل على صورة
لتعزيز تفاصيل الصورة المزهرة والرمادية، قم بتطبيق فلتر التخفيف باستخدام UnsharpMaskFilter هذا سوف يخرج الحواف والتفاصيل أكثر وضوحا.
// Step 3: Add Blur Effect
image.Filter(new GaussianBlurFilter(2.0));
إعادة التأهيل - يرجى التعامل مع المشاكل التالية: الأخطاء (يجب تصحيحها): 1.مربع الأمامية ‘seoTitle’ تم اكتشافه على أنها ’en’ (ثقة 100٪) ، متوقعة ‘ar’.مشاهدة: ‘.NET Image Resize & Watermark Automation with Aspose’ المصدر النص: الخطوة 4: حفظ الصور المعالجة
أخيرًا، حفظ الصورة المعالجة إلى ملف جديد أو إعادة كتابة الملف الأصلي مع الإصدار المطور. Save طريقة من Image فمن المهم أن تتم هذه المحاضرة.
// Step 4: Sharpen the image using UnsharpMaskFilter
image.ApplyUnsharpMaskFilter(1.0f, 1.0f, 0);
أفضل الممارسات
عند سلاسل الفلاتر متعددة تطبق الفلاتر متعددة Aspose.تصور في Aspose.تصور ل .NET، فمن المهم أن تأخذ في الاعتبار الطريق الذي تطبقها.على سبيل المثال، تطبيق الفلتر الزرع بعد التخفيف قد ينكر بعض تأثيرات التخفيف.وبالإضافة إلى ذلك، كن حذرا من آثار الأداء؛ يمكن أن تكون عمليات التخفيف المعقدة مكثفة الموارد، وخاصة مع الصور عالية الدقة.
لتحسين الأداء، تجارب مع إعدادات الفلتر المختلفة واختبار تطبيقك مع أحجام الصورة المختلفة للعثور على أفضل توازن بين الجودة والسرعة. تذكر التعامل مع الاستثناءات بشكل صحيح وتأكد من أن رمزك قوي ضد الإدخالات غير المتوقعة أو الأخطاء أثناء المعالجة، وهو أمر ضروري لمعالجة الصورة الموثوقة Aspose .NET. من خلال اتباع هذا الدليل، يجب أن تكون الآن قادرة على سلسلة الفلترين المتعدد في Aspose.تخيل ل .NET لخلق تأثيرات الصورة المتطورة.